02月
01
2025
0

webapp 移动端开发框架

一、webapp 移动端开发框架

WebApp 移动端开发框架:选择最适合您的工具

在今天的数字化时代,移动互联网的快速发展推动了移动应用程序的需求不断增加。为了满足这一需求,开发人员需要选择适合他们项目的最佳移动端开发框架。本文将介绍一些当前流行的 WebApp 移动端开发框架,帮助开发人员更好地选择适合他们的工具。

1. React Native

React Native 是 Facebook 推出的用于构建原生移动应用程序的开源框架。它基于 React,允许开发人员使用 JavaScript 和 React 的语法来构建移动应用。React Native 提供了丰富的组件库和模块化的开发方式,使开发人员能够更快速地开发出高质量的移动应用。

2. Flutter

Flutter 是由 Google 开发的跨平台移动应用开发框架,使用 Dart 编程语言。Flutter 提供了丰富的UI组件和自定义绘图能力,支持快速的开发和热重载功能,使开发人员能够更轻松地构建漂亮的移动应用。

3. Ionic

Ionic 是一款流行的开源跨平台移动应用开发框架,基于 Angular 和 Apache Cordova。Ionic 提供了大量的 UI 组件和插件,使开发人员能够使用 Web 技术(、CSS、JavaScript)构建高性能的移动应用。

4. Vue Native

Vue Native 是一个基于 Vue.js 的跨平台移动应用开发框架,允许开发人员使用 Vue.js 的语法来构建原生移动应用。Vue Native 提供了与 Vue.js 类似的组件和开发体验,使开发人员能够快速上手并构建出优质的移动应用。

5. Framework7

Framework7 是一个使用 HTML、CSS 和 JavaScript 构建移动应用的全套框架。Framework7 提供了丰富的 UI 组件和特性,支持无缝的原生应用交互体验,使开发人员能够更好地满足用户的需求。

结论

在选择适合您的移动端开发框架时,需要考虑项目需求、开发经验和团队技术栈等因素。以上介绍的几种移动端开发框架都有各自的优势和适用场景,开发人员可以根据项目需求进行选择。无论选择哪种框架,都应该在不断学习和实践中不断完善自己的技术能力,为移动应用开发贡献更多价值。

二、vue移动端开发和pc端区别?

1、vue PC端在开发过程中考虑的是浏览器兼容性,移动端开发中考虑的是手机兼容性问题,做移动端开发,更多考虑的是手机分辨率的自适应和不同手机操作系统的略微差异化;

2、在部分事件的处理上,移动端自然是偏向于触屏的,另外包括移动端弹出的手机键盘该如何处理,这样的问题在PC上肯定不会遇到,但在移动端,如果你没有经验,处理起来是较麻烦的;

三、vue可以开发移动端吗?

可以,VUE可以开发基于网页的各类应用。随着手机性能的极大提升,现在许多手机应用也从纯原生应用过渡到基于Web的方式,优势就是开发成本低,界面更美观,而且可以跨平台运行,所以VUE完全可以支持移动端的各类应用开发。希望以上回答可以帮助到您。

四、移动端开发技术有哪些?

有关于安卓的、iOS的、还有关于地图、关于定位的。

五、移动端布局及开发技巧?

移动端布局和开发技巧是为了在移动设备上提供良好的用户体验。首先,使用响应式设计来适应不同屏幕尺寸和方向。

其次,优化页面加载速度,减少不必要的资源请求和压缩文件大小。

另外,使用触摸友好的交互元素和手势操作,确保用户可以轻松操作。还要考虑移动设备的性能和电池寿命,避免过多的动画和复杂的计算。

最后,进行跨浏览器和跨平台的测试,确保在不同设备和操作系统上的兼容性。

六、移动开发服务端 java

在当今数字化时代,移动开发服务端技术已成为互联网行业中不可或缺的一部分。作为一名专业的Java开发人员,深入了解移动开发服务端技术对于构建高效、可靠且安全的移动应用至关重要。

移动开发服务端概述

移动开发服务端是指支持移动应用程序运行的服务端技术。它负责处理移动设备和后端服务器之间的通信、数据传输以及业务逻辑处理。在移动开发服务端技术中,Java作为一种多用途的编程语言,在开发高性能和可扩展的移动应用方面发挥着重要作用。

Java在移动开发服务端中的应用

Java作为一种跨平台的编程语言,具有优秀的安全性、稳定性和可靠性,非常适合用于移动开发服务端。通过使用Java,开发人员可以轻松构建复杂的移动应用程序,并实现与各种后端系统和数据库的集成。

同时,Java拥有庞大的开发社区和丰富的开发工具,为移动开发服务端的开发和维护提供了便利。开发人员可以通过使用Java开发框架如Spring、Hibernate等来加速开发过程,并确保应用程序的高质量和稳定性。

移动开发服务端的重要性

移动开发服务端在移动应用开发过程中扮演着至关重要的角色。它不仅负责处理用户请求和数据传输,还承担着保障应用安全、稳定性和扩展性的重要任务。在当今竞争激烈的移动应用市场中,一个高效、可靠的移动开发服务端是应用成功的关键。

如何优化移动开发服务端

要构建高效的移动开发服务端,开发人员需要注意以下几点:

  • 优化代码:合理设计数据结构和算法,避免不必要的资源消耗。
  • 性能调优:使用缓存和异步处理等技术来提升系统性能。
  • 安全防护:采用加密、认证和授权等措施来保障数据安全。
  • 持续集成:建立自动化测试和部署流程,确保代码质量和稳定性。

通过不断优化移动开发服务端,开发团队可以提升应用的用户体验,增加用户粘性,从而实现应用的成功和持续增长。

结语

移动开发服务端技术的发展为移动应用的创新和发展提供了有力支持。作为Java开发人员,我们应深入研究移动开发服务端技术,不断提升自身技能,为移动应用的发展贡献自己的力量。

七、jQuery Mobile:移动端开发利器

jQuery Mobile是一个基于jQuery的移动应用开发框架,旨在帮助开发者快速构建适用于多种移动设备的Web应用程序。作为一款开源的用户界面框架,jQuery Mobile提供了丰富的组件和工具,使得移动端开发变得更加简单、高效。

特点和优势

jQuery Mobile以其独特的特点和众多优势成为移动端开发的首选利器。

  • 响应式设计:提供了丰富的响应式组件,适应各种屏幕大小和设备类型。
  • 主题化框架:支持定制化主题和样式,使得应用能够符合品牌需求。
  • 跨平台兼容性:兼容各种移动设备平台,如iOS、Android、Windows Phone等。
  • 快速开发:通过简单的API和丰富的插件,快速构建功能丰富的移动应用。
  • 支持标准化:遵循HTML5标准,支持丰富的HTML5和CSS3特性,提供更好的用户体验。

应用场景

jQuery Mobile广泛应用于各种移动应用开发场景:

  • 电子商务应用:构建移动端购物网站、电子商城应用等。
  • 社交媒体应用:开发适用于移动设备的社交平台客户端。
  • 媒体和新闻应用:构建移动端新闻阅读、视频播放应用。
  • 企业内部应用:开发企业内部移动办公系统、信息发布平台等。

学习和使用

对于开发者来说,学习和使用jQuery Mobile是非常值得的。官方文档、社区支持和丰富的示例使得学习过程变得高效而愉快。同时,jQuery Mobile的跨平台特性也为开发者在不同设备上的应用测试和部署提供了便利。

总之,jQuery Mobile作为移动应用开发的利器,无疑为开发者带来了极大的便利和效率提升。

感谢您阅读本文,相信通过本文的介绍,您对于jQuery Mobile有了更加全面的了解,希望能对您在移动应用开发的道路上带来一些帮助。

八、移动客户端开发前景

移动客户端开发前景

在数字化时代,移动设备的普及使得移动应用成为了人们生活中不可或缺的一部分。移动客户端开发正因此变得越来越重要,它提供了无限的可能性,为用户带来了便利和娱乐。本文将探讨移动客户端开发前景,让我们走进这个令人兴奋的领域。

1. 移动设备的普及

随着智能手机的迅速发展,移动设备已经成为人们日常生活的一部分。无论是购物、社交、还是娱乐,人们越来越多地依赖于移动应用来满足各种需求。这种趋势为移动客户端开发带来了巨大的商机,开发人员可以利用这一趋势来满足用户的需求,并实现自己的商业目标。

2. 移动应用市场的繁荣

移动应用市场的繁荣也是移动客户端开发前景看好的重要原因之一。目前,市面上存在着各种各样的应用商店,如苹果的App Store和安卓的Google Play。这些应用商店为开发人员提供了一个广阔的市场,他们可以将自己的应用发布到这些平台上,从而获得更多的用户和收入。

3. 技术的不断进步

移动客户端开发的另一个好处是技术的不断进步。随着移动设备硬件和操作系统的不断发展,开发人员可以利用更先进的工具和技术来创造出更好的应用。例如,现在可以使用跨平台开发工具来同时开发iOS和安卓应用,这大大减少了开发周期和成本。此外,新的技术如人工智能、增强现实等也为移动客户端开发带来了更多的可能性。

4. 创新与竞争的机会

移动客户端开发领域充满了创新与竞争的机会。随着市场的不断扩大,用户对新鲜和高品质的应用需求不断增加。开发人员通过不断创新和提供独特的功能可以脱颖而出,并在竞争激烈的市场中获得更多的用户。同时,创业者也可以通过开发有吸引力的移动应用来实现自己的商业理想。

5. 用户体验的重要性

在移动客户端开发中,用户体验是至关重要的。用户对于应用的界面、操作方式和性能有着极高的要求。开发人员需要不断优化用户体验,确保应用顺畅、易用且具有吸引力。这其中包括界面设计的美观性、交互设计的友好性以及性能优化的高效性。只有提供了良好的用户体验,才能赢得用户的喜爱和口碑。

6. 数据安全与隐私保护

随着移动应用的普及,数据安全与隐私保护也成为了移动客户端开发中的一个重要问题。用户对于个人数据的保护越来越重视,这也对开发人员提出了更高的要求。开发人员需要将数据安全和隐私保护作为开发的重要环节,确保应用能够有效地保护用户的数据安全和隐私。

7. 经济回报的潜力

最后但同样重要的是,移动客户端开发具有巨大的经济回报潜力。一个成功的应用可以带来可观的收入,无论是通过应用内购买、广告收入还是付费下载。当然,实现经济回报并不容易,但对于有着好的创意和执行力的开发人员来说,移动客户端开发是一个具有吸引力的领域。

结论

总而言之,移动客户端开发的前景广阔且充满机遇。移动设备的普及、移动应用市场的繁荣、技术的不断进步以及用户体验和数据安全的重要性都为移动客户端开发提供了良好的环境。然而,成功开发一款优秀的移动应用并不容易。开发人员需要不断学习和创新,提供出色的用户体验,并保护好用户的数据安全。只有如此,才能在这个竞争激烈的市场中取得成功。

九、移动互联网开发是什么?

移动互联网开发是指通过使用不同的技术和工具,开发能够在移动设备上运行的应用程序。移动互联网开发包括了对移动操作系统、移动应用界面、移动互联网应用程序的开发和维护等方面。

它的目的是为了提供更好的移动用户体验,让用户可以更加方便、快捷地获取信息、进行交互和消费。移动互联网开发需要考虑不同的移动设备和平台,以及适应不同的屏幕尺寸和处理能力,因此需要有专业的开发人员和技术支持。

十、什么是移动互联网开发?

1.移动互联应用开发专业是以培养iOS、Android开发技术为基础,在互联网、信息、金融、传媒等各个领域,从事移动智能设备软件的设计、开发、测试、维护、运营、管理等相关工作的高素质应用型技术人才。

2.主要学习的课程有C程序设计、数据结构、linux网络解析、Java程序设计、数据库应用、JavaEE基础技术、 软件工程与UML、Android应用开发、移动游戏开发基础、Object-C应用开发、Cocos2D引擎应用、iOS项目实战、移动技术高级应用开发等。